Transaction d32e2329a62d4b16224636b1b79dd9b83109a3ac2ed1d576d5d1b3a8ee3d8ef4
1 Input
2 Outputs
- d32e2329a62d4b16224636b1b79dd9b83109a3ac2ed1d576d5d1b3a8ee3d8ef4:0
- d32e2329a62d4b16224636b1b79dd9b83109a3ac2ed1d576d5d1b3a8ee3d8ef4:1
value 23850000
address 12FA7yTWmRG2Tgn6BQshs9eSxAt14vxXKQ
value 15124389
address 154WZy3DjWt1ybWL3MfCZqEyC8u4mZoSpA